2016-11-29 62 views
0

我正在爲我的學校項目創建一個程序,該程序允許我打開MS Word文檔並將其作爲字符串讀取。對字符串執行一些修改,然後再次將新字符串另存爲MS Word文件。 現在我知道這可以通過OLE自動化完成,但對編程來說很新,我不明白該怎麼做。 有人可以發佈代碼段告訴我如何做到這一點?任何有關這方面的幫助將不勝感激。在Visual C++中打開和編輯MS word文件

+2

歡迎來到stackoverflow.com。請花些時間閱讀[幫助頁面](http://stackoverflow.com/help),尤其是名爲[「我可以問些什麼話題?」]的章節(http://stackoverflow.com/help/)討論話題)和[「我應該避免問什麼類型的問題?」](http://stackoverflow.com/help/dont-ask)。還請[參觀](http://stackoverflow.com/tour)和[閱讀如何提出好問題](http://stackoverflow.com/help/how-to-ask)。最後,請學習如何創建[最小,完整和可驗證示例](http://stackoverflow.com/help/mcve)。 –

+0

您可能會將autohotkey視爲一種非常圓滑的方式。 AutoHotKey是一個讓您自動按下鍵盤的程序。您可以輕鬆自動打開和關閉單詞。 http://ahkscript.org/ – portforwardpodcast

回答

0

我認爲MS Word將其文件存儲爲壓縮的xml標記文件。首先查找如何解壓縮/解密爲適當的xml,然後找到所有字符串標籤並將其寫出。此外,您可以推斷出一個空的簡單Word文件的標記,並將xml標記添加到它以創建您自己的MS文檔。

相關問題